Aboriginal Summer School for Excellence in Technology and Science (ASSETS)

Applications for the Aboriginal Summer School for Excellence in Technology and Science (ASSETS) opened  on Monday 3 June and will close Monday 24 June 2019.

ASSETS is a free nine-day summer school for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Year 10 students.

 

There are two summer schools held in January 2020. This is followed by a leadership program after the completion of the summer school. Support may include advice and opportunities to participate in cadetships or work placements within the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ics fields. Students will also have the chance to stay in touch with friends they made at the summer school with a secure online forum for students to share news and ideas.

 

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ander Year 10 students who are interested in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) are eligible to apply.
